Woman is shot in the head and ex-boyfriend is a suspect in the crime in ES

A 24-year-old woman was shot in the head in her home by an ex-boyfriend who had previously threatened her in Linhares, Espírito Santo.

On the morning of Tuesday, October 10, a tragic incident unfolded in the Olaria neighborhood of Linhares, Espírito Santo, where 24-year-old Poliana dos Santos Costa was shot in the head inside her home. The Civil Police have identified her ex-boyfriend as the main suspect, highlighting a concerning pattern of threats previously made by him towards the victim. As of the latest updates, no arrests have been made, intensifying the urgency for justice in this case.

Witness accounts revealed that Poliana was in the midst of preparing for work when an unidentified man entered their home by jumping over the wall, subsequently firing multiple rounds. Despite several shots being fired, only Poliana was struck, suffering fatal injuries, while her partner escaped unharmed.
